Idli and chutney isn’t just food, it’s nostalgia. The aroma, the softness, the first dip into chutney… it always reminds me of mornings in India that I wish I could relive.

✨ Chutney Recipe
	•	Heat a little oil in a pan, fry peanuts until golden.
	•	Add roasted chana dal, a small piece of ginger, a few mint leaves, coriander leaves, green chilies, and a piece of tamarind. Sauté briefly.
	•	Transfer to a mixer jar with grated coconut (I used desiccated coconut), salt, and water. Blend to a smooth chutney. Keep it slightly runny by adjusting with water.
	•	Temper with oil, cumin seeds, mustard seeds, dry red chilies, a pinch of hing, and curry leaves.

✨ Idli Batter
	•	Soak 1 cup urad dal and 2 cups idli rava.
	•	Grind to make a smooth batter and allow it to ferment really well.
	Tip: The batter should be slightly runny for soft idlis.
